#176108 Color Information
In a RGB color space, hex #176108 is composed of 9% red, 38% green and 3.1% blue. Whereas in a CMYK color space, it is composed of 76.3% cyan, 0% magenta, 91.8% yellow and 62% black. It has a hue angle of 109.9 degrees, a saturation of 84.8% and a lightness of 20.6%. #176108 color hex could be obtained by blending #2ec210 with #000000. Closest websafe color is: #006600.

● #176108 color description : Very dark lime green.
#176108 Color Conversion
The hexadecimal color #176108 has RGB values of R:23, G:97, B:8 and CMYK values of C:0.76, M:0, Y:0.92, K:0.62. Its decimal value is 1532168.
